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ting or related field required.
- 3-5 years of financial analysis, finance, public accounting, and/or reporting experience required.
- Strong financial and quantitative skills, with the ability to manage complex data sets and identify meaningful trends.
- Proven ability to critically analyze data and provide actionable insights and recommendations to drive business decisions.
- Self-motivated with strong time-management and prioritization skills to handle multiple tasks effectively.
- Exceptional communication and interpersonal skills, capable of building strong relationships across departments.
- Adaptability to thrive in a dynamic, fast-paced environment with evolving priorities and tight deadlines.
- Results-oriented, a collaborative problem solver, and an effective team player who performs well under pressure.
- A demonstrated eagerness to learn, contribute, and share knowledge within the organization.
- Highly proficient in Excel; experience with SQL and Tableau preferred.
Responsibilities
- Lead the preparation and analysis of comprehensive financial reports to depict firm performance, including desk scorecard performance.
- Produce monthly and quarterly presentations for management to provide insights on key financial metrics and business performance.
- Monitor and evaluate the performance of trading strategies using a variety of advanced industry metrics.
- Reconcile and organize data received from operations, treasury, accounting, strategy and technology departments to ensure accuracy and consistency.
- Develop, refine, and test new financial reports that enhance the company’s understanding of key performance indicators, communicating insights to senior leadership.
- Support and participate in the implementation and integration of DRW’s new ERP system, ensuring seamless financial data migration and process alignment.
- Drive the adoption and management of the new carbon accounting system, providing financial insights and ensuring compliance with environmental reporting standards.
- Act as a key business partner by providing strategic support and addressing ad hoc requests with thorough financial insights.
- Mentor and train junior financial analysts, enhancing team competency and effectiveness.
Preferred Qualifications
- Prior management experience preferred.
